I'm looking for an application to do remote administration of my Debian box via email. The app should read mail (presumably authenticating via pgp / gpg keys) and execute commands contained therein. The box connects to the internet intermittently to download mail, but does not have a persistent connection so I can't use ssh or webmin. I have googled but not found anything. I suppose it would be straightforward to do this with Perl or even shell scripting, but I don't have much experience with either, and as I assume someone has already done this, why reinvent the wheel? In addition to my situation, such an application would also be useful for managing a system from clients such as cell phones or email capable pagers.
